pythia Posted August 2, 2023 #3 Share Posted August 2, 2023 1 device (each) at a time. You can use it for your phone but if you want to switch to something else (laptop/tablet/etc), you have to log out of your first device. Then you can log in to the second. 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...

Is there any easy way to make sure it's always my wife and I swapping back and forth, and leaving my daughter's wifi alone? Yes. You and your wife use your WiFi user/pass which is your last name and date of birth. Your daughter uses your wife's WiFi user/pass which is her last name/date of birth. No errors until your wife forgets to use your DOB. I do that all the time - thankfully a screen comes up asking if I want to kick my husband off. I then remember I used the wrong DOB and don't kick him off unless he's upset me that day (kidding, he's an angel).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
SakeDad Posted August 8, 2023 #8 Share Posted August 8, 2023 We just did 11 day Prima with FAS+ just using 2 phones for everything! We had zero issues, free data from our carrier in ports. Make sure onboard you always turn on Airplane Mode to avoid satellite charges. Also, if you want to text each other (unless you have iMessenger) you have to pay a $10 per device one time fee. We never needed that as we could use Facebook Messenger.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
